Learning Outcomes

Participants will gain comprehensive knowledge of Cockpit and Crew Resource Management (CRM) principles, focusing on enhancing communication, teamwork, and decision-making in aviation. They will learn to recognize and mitigate human errors, manage stress, and foster a culture of safety. By the end of the course, participants will be equipped to apply CRM techniques to improve operational efficiency and safety outcomes.

Focus Points

The course highlights the importance of CRM in aviation safety, emphasizing communication strategies, leadership roles, and decision-making under pressure. Participants will explore human factors, workload management, and case studies on CRM applications in real-world scenarios. Practical tools and exercises will help integrate CRM into daily operations.

Participants

This course is ideal for aviation professionals, including pilots, flight crews, and air traffic controllers. It is designed for individuals seeking to enhance their teamwork and safety skills. A foundational understanding of aviation operations is beneficial, but the course is accessible to those new to CRM concepts.
